Interior - Front Seat Track Squeal/Click/Scraping Noises
NUMBER: 23-024-06GROUP: Body
DATE: June 1, 2006
SUBJECT:
Scraping, Clicking Or Squeal Sound From Seat Track
OVERVIEW:
This bulletin involves applying white lithium grease to the seat tracks for both front seats.
MODELS:
2007 (PM) Caliber
NOTE:
This bulletin applies to vehicles built on or before March 6, 2006 (MDH 0306XX).
SYMPTOM/CONDITION:
The seats may make a squeal, clicking or scraping sound when:
i. Stopping and accelerating
ii. Driving around corners
iii. Adjusting the seat
This may be more noticeable at colder ambient temperatures.
DIAGNOSIS:
If the sound is present as described in the symptoms listed above perform the Repair Procedure.
PARTS REQUIRED:
NOTE:
Do not use aerosol spray white lithium grease. This grease is not thick enough.
NOTE:
One tube of grease can treat more than 10 vehicles.
REPAIR PROCEDURE:
1. Open door.
2. Slide seat to full back position.
3. Lubricate the seat track (p/n 68003883AA)
a. Squeeze a dab of grease the size of a nickel between the driver side right outboard lower rail and the right outboard upper rail of the seat track (Fig. 1).
b. Squeeze a dab of grease the size of a nickel between the driver side left outboard lower rail and the left outboard upper rail of the seat track (Fig. 1).
4. Move the seat back and forth a few times to distribute the grease along the track.
5. Repeat steps 4 and 5 for the passenger seat.
